
A 10-year-old Emirati boy, Ahmed Haitham Ahmed Al Naqbi, heroically saved his family from a potentially fatal fire in Sharjah. The incident occurred late at night, around 2 am, when Ahmed woke up and detected a burning odor originating from his bedroom in their Kalba residence.
Ahmed promptly informed his father, Haitham Ahmed Al-Naqbi, about the situation. Haitham rushed to his children's room and discovered a fire originating from the air conditioning unit, situated just above Ahmed's bed.
In response, Haitham swiftly evacuated his two other sons, Nahyan (9 years old) and Maktoum (8 years old), who were asleep when the fire broke out.
According to Haitham, he witnessed flames falling from the air conditioner onto Ahmed's bed. Ahmed, displaying remarkable bravery, carried his younger brother, and they joined their father outside the house as the rest of the family sought safety.
Thanks to the timely activation of the fire alarm system and the arrival of the civil defense team, the fire was contained and prevented from spreading further within the house.
Haitham, speaking with pride, shared, "My son's quick actions within minutes preserved the lives of his siblings and his mother. His alert response to the emergency situation caused by the smoke from the air conditioner in his room enabled him to protect his two brothers, as the children's room was engulfed in flames shortly after it was evacuated."
Haitham also highlighted his son Ahmed's strong character and sense of responsibility towards his siblings and the family.
Apart from his heroic act, Ahmed is an enthusiastic football player, representing the Kalba City Club and the UAE national football team. He is also academically proficient and continuously seeks opportunities for personal development.
